Our students in PQA Cardiff PM have just wrapped up - "Big Screen Classics" This film project has been nothing short of a whirlwind adventure, bringing some of the most iconic scenes from famous movies to life right here in our classroom!
Our students dove headfirst into the world of cinema, studying the scripts of beloved films to understand not just the dialogue, but the emotions and styles that made them classics. It was amazing to see them dissect these scripts and discuss character motivations, themes, and how all these elements come together to create a memorable cinematic experience.
Next, it was time to roll up their sleeves and get crafty! Students took on the exciting challenge of recreating props and costumes that would be true to the originals. Whether it was a glamorous dress from a vintage film or a quirky prop that made us all laugh, their creativity shone through every piece. It was delightful to watch as they also built the set, transforming our space into a mini-Hollywood studio! The level of detail they put into this part of the project truly amazed everyone.
Once the set was ready and the costumes were on, it was time to dive into the technical side of film-making. Students studied camera angles and shots, learning how to capture the essence of each scene effectively. They explored everything from close-ups that capture raw emotion to wide shots that frame the action beautifully. The excitement was contagious as they eagerly set up the cameras and prepared to shoot their scenes!
Finally, the moment we had all been waiting for arrived - the screening of their films! Seeing their hard work come together on the big screen was a proud moment for all of us. Each group showcased their own interpretation of classic scenes, and the creativity was off the charts!
This project not only taught our students about filmmaking but also instilled teamwork, problem-solving, and a deep appreciation for the art of cinema. We couldn’t be prouder of their dedication and passion throughout this entire process.

Yes! Every academy offers one free trial session, as long as there is space available in the age group. If the group is currently full, you can join the waiting list, and we’ll contact you as soon as a place becomes available.
PQA runs for 41 weeks throughout the school year. You can find the full list of term dates on each academy’s webpage, just search for your local academy and visit its web page.
PQA provides performing arts training for children and teens aged 4–18. Our Main Academy (ages 6–18) includes three core classes:
Some academies also offer Poppets (ages 4–6), an energetic 90-minute class introducing young children to singing, dancing and acting.
PQA welcomes all children, whether they’re complete beginners or already confident performers. There’s no audition needed to join.
At PQA students in Main Academy are grouped by age, learning with other children and young people at similar stages.
This depends on where you feel your child will be happiest. Some 6-year olds are ready to join the 6-9 age group in Main Academy, others will feel more comfortable starting in Poppets.
